为什么我我的vue项目没有git
-
你的Vue项目没有Git可以有以下几种情况:
-
你没有在项目中初始化Git:在终端中进入到你的项目文件夹,运行
git init命令即可将该文件夹初始化为一个Git仓库。 -
你没有安装Git:Git是一个分布式版本控制系统,你需要在你的电脑上安装Git软件才能使用它。你可以在Git官方网站下载对应操作系统的安装文件,然后完成安装。
-
你的项目是从其他地方拷贝下来的:如果你的项目是从其他地方(例如别人的代码仓库)拷贝下来的,那么可能该仓库没有包含Git版本管理相关的文件。这种情况下你可以根据需要进行初始化,或者使用
git clone命令克隆一个到本地。 -
你没有将项目连接到Git远程仓库:你可以通过在项目文件夹中运行
git remote add origin <远程仓库地址>命令将你的项目连接到一个远程Git仓库。这样你就可以将代码推送到远程仓库或者从远程仓库拉取最新的代码。
请根据具体情况逐一检查以上可能的原因,如果仍然遇到问题,可以提供更具体的错误信息或操作步骤,以便我们能够给出更详细的解答。
2年前 -
-
没有git仓库可能有以下几个原因:
-
没有初始化git仓库:在项目根目录下打开终端或命令行窗口,使用
git init命令初始化一个git仓库。这样就会在项目根目录下生成一个隐藏的.git文件夹,用于存储git的相关信息和版本历史记录。 -
没有安装git:在使用git命令前,需要先在电脑上安装git。可以从git的官方网站上下载相应的安装包进行安装。
-
忽略了.git文件夹:如果.git文件夹被无意间删除或者被添加到.gitignore文件中被忽略了,那么git就无法管理项目。
-
纯粹的前端项目:有些项目可能只是前端项目,不涉及后台或服务端的部分,这种项目可能不需要git仓库来管理代码。
-
使用其他版本控制系统:除了git,还有其他版本控制系统如SVN等。如果项目是在其他版本控制系统上管理的,那么就不会有git仓库。
如果你的项目满足以上条件,那么你的vue项目就没有git仓库。如果你希望使用git来管理你的项目,可以根据需求进行相应的操作,如初始化git仓库、添加和提交代码等。
2年前 -
-
为了回答你的问题,我将解释一下在Vue项目中使用Git的原因以及Git的安装和使用步骤。
为什么在Vue项目中使用Git?
1.版本控制:Git是一种分布式版本控制系统,可以跟踪和管理项目的所有更改。在Vue项目中使用Git可以轻松管理代码,追踪 bug,并恢复到之前的版本。
2.团队协作:多人协作时,每个人都可以独立地在自己的分支上开发,通过Git可以轻松合并和解决冲突。
3.备份和恢复:Git可以在本地和远程存储库之间备份代码,以防止意外数据丢失。如果遇到问题,可以轻松恢复到之前的版本。
4.分支管理:Git的分支功能非常强大,可以创建、合并和删除分支。这对于并行开发不同功能或修复bug非常有帮助。
安装Git:
在开始使用Git之前,你需要先安装Git。以下是在不同操作系统上安装Git的步骤。
-
Windows系统:
- 访问Git官方网站(https://git-scm.com/)。
- 下载可执行文件。
- 双击安装程序并按照提示进行安装。
- 完成后,可以在开始菜单中找到Git Bash命令行工具。
-
macOS系统:
- 可以使用Homebrew安装Git。在终端中运行以下命令:
brew install git
- 可以使用Homebrew安装Git。在终端中运行以下命令:
-
Linux系统:
-
Ubuntu/Debian:在终端中运行以下命令:
sudo apt-get update sudo apt-get install git -
Fedora:在终端中运行以下命令:
sudo dnf install git
-
Git 使用步骤:
-
创建仓库:
- 在Vue项目的根目录中打开Git Bash终端。
- 运行以下命令来初始化Git仓库:
git init
-
添加和提交文件:
-
使用以下命令将所有文件添加到暂存区:
git add . -
使用以下命令提交更改到本地仓库:
git commit -m "提交信息"
-
-
远程仓库:
- 如果还没有远程仓库,可以通过以下命令添加远程仓库:
git remote add origin 远程仓库URL
- 如果还没有远程仓库,可以通过以下命令添加远程仓库:
-
推送和拉取代码:
-
使用以下命令将本地仓库的分支推送到远程仓库:
git push -u origin 分支名 -
使用以下命令从远程仓库拉取代码到本地仓库:
git pull origin 分支名
-
-
创建和切换分支:
-
使用以下命令创建新分支:
git branch 分支名 -
使用以下命令切换到指定分支:
git checkout 分支名
-
-
合并分支:
- 使用以下命令将指定分支合并到当前分支:
git merge 分支名
- 使用以下命令将指定分支合并到当前分支:
以上是在Vue项目中使用Git的一些基本操作和流程。希望对你有所帮助!
2年前 -